Michigan State interim President John Engler, in a private email to a top adviser, accused a prominent survivor of former MSU doctor Larry Nassar — Rachael Denhollander — of likely getting kickbacks from the trial attorneys involved in lawsuits against the school.
In the same string of emails, Engler’s top aide — Carol Viventi — accused MSU board member Brian Mossallam of not doing a good enough job of protecting Engler. The Free Press obtained the emails from a source within the Engler administration. The Chronicle of Higher Education first obtained the emails under a Freedom of Information Act request.
The emails drew swift response, including two calls questioning why Engler was still at the school.
